Pat Emerick emphasizes that genuine revival through the fresh filling of the Holy Spirit is essential for the Church's endurance and the fulfillment of the Great Commission in every generation.
This sermon emphasizes the necessity of genuine revival in the Church worldwide, highlighting the importance of each generation being filled afresh with the Holy Spirit. The Church's endurance for 2,000 years is attributed to the Holy Spirit's continuous guidance, underscoring the vital role of surrendering to Him for the next generation of believers to emerge. The call is to be filled with the Holy Spirit's love, enabling believers to share the Gospel with those who do not know Christ and support fellow believers, ultimately uniting all around the throne in worship.
